Swedish-born defenceman Robert Nordmark joined the Canucks in 1988 following an initial NHL season with St. Louis. He spent three seasons in Vancouver before returning to his native Sweden to play. From Robert's first season with the Canucks, this CCM knit jersey has a Maska Ultrafil tag in the neck and a Babe Pratt memorial patch on the front, along with the Canucks big embroidered skate logo crest. The numbers and "Nordmark" across the knit nameplate are in tackle twill and sewn-on. Nice game use here with 6 team repairs on the right sleeve, a pair on the left and another on the front. A few snags and pulls to mention along with some interior pilling and rust in the fight strap. From the last season that the Canucks wore this style, the jersey is in excellent condition and will come with a LOA.
